YouTube turns the clock back 20 years for Geek Week

Last night, YouTube sent a cryptic message to its 30 million Twitter followers asking them to crack a code to go retro. The code translated to / GeekWeek and, when the phrase is searched on the website , transforms it into ASCII version, harking back to the time of Bulletin Board Systems. The stunt was to promote Geek Week which kicks off in August.
